The Better World Campaign is a nonpartisan advocacy organization founded in 1999 that works to strengthen the relationship between the United States and the United Nations. It engages policymakers, the media, and the American public to promote U.S. leadership at the UN and to build support for the UN’s work on global peace, security, development, and humanitarian assistance.
